What Is Lawn Winterization?
Lawn winterization is the proactive application of nutrients vital to preparing your Southeastern MA lawn for the cold winter months. This application will promote a stronger root system and aid in a faster greening up of your turf come spring. In addition to the benefits our service provides, there are proactive measures homeowners can take to further help their grass stay healthy all winter. These include prompt removal of leaves so that sunlight can reach the grass. Lowering the mowing height for your final cut for the season will also help minimize the chances of damage to your turf from ice or snow.
If I Overseeded My Lawn This Fall, Do I Still Need Lawn Winterization?
If Lawn Squad of Southeastern MA completed your overseeding (and core aeration if applicable) this season, then a follow-up winterizing lawn treatment is indeed recommended.
Following overseeding, young grass has a shallow and delicate root system. Winterizering fertilizers are typically high in potassium, which strengthens the root system, improves stress tolerance, and enhances cold hardiness. This means your new grass will get a solid foundation to survive winter. Additional benefits of winterization include evenly feeding the existing turf and new seedlings. This will aid in the established turf’s ability to recover from summer stress, while new growth will develop without any competition. A high-quality winterizer also helps your lawn store carbohydrates and nutrients at the root. These reserves will fuel early spring growth, so your turf will green up faster when temperatures rise.
